What Does DSCYX Do?

BNY Mellon Opportunistic Small Cap Fund (DSCYX) is a financial vehicle managed by BNY Mellon, one of the world's largest asset management and custody banks. The fund's primary objective is to achieve capital appreciation by investing in small-cap companies. DSCYX typically allocates at least 80% of its net assets, including any borrowings for investment purposes, into the stocks of small-cap companies. The fund defines small-cap companies as those whose market capitalizations fall within the range of companies included in the Russell 2000® Index, which serves as the fund's benchmark. This focus allows DSCYX to tap into the potential growth of smaller, often overlooked companies that may offer higher returns compared to larger, more established firms. The fund operates within the broader asset management industry, leveraging BNY Mellon's extensive research capabilities and investment expertise to identify and capitalize on opportunities in the small-cap market. DSCYX competes with other small-cap focused funds, each vying for investor capital by demonstrating superior performance and risk-adjusted returns. The fund's success hinges on its ability to effectively select and manage a portfolio of small-cap stocks that outperform its benchmark and deliver value to its investors. The fund's investment decisions are guided by a team of experienced portfolio managers and analysts who conduct in-depth research and analysis of individual companies and the overall market environment. BNY Mellon's global presence and resources provide DSCYX with a competitive advantage in accessing information and identifying investment opportunities across a wide range of industries and geographies.

What are the main risks for DSCYX?

The main risks for DSCYX are inherent to investing in small-cap companies, including higher volatility and lower liquidity compared to larger, more established firms. Market downturns can disproportionately impact small-cap valuations, leading to potential losses for the fund. Additionally, DSCYX faces the risk of underperforming its benchmark due to ineffective stock selection or adverse market conditions.

What regulatory challenges does BNY Mellon Opportunistic Small Cap Fund face?

BNY Mellon Opportunistic Small Cap Fund faces regulatory challenges common to the asset management industry, including compliance with the Investment Company Act of 1940 and other securities laws. These regulations govern the fund's investment activities, disclosure requirements, and operational procedures. The fund must also adhere to regulations related to anti-money laundering (AML) and know-your-customer (KYC) requirements.
